During the week we were leaving behind in Kosovo remained the EU's top representatives. European Commission President Jean Claude Juncker, diplomatic chief Federica Moghrini, and Commissioner Johannes Hahn.

Moghrin on her personal blog last night has written that the Western Balkans may collectively be part of the European Union.

She emphasises that together with Thaci, Veselin and Haradinaj discussed Kosovo's future, and the fact that the wounds of the past must be closed.

“It is time to close the wounds of the past and take new steps to ensure stability in the region and throughout Europe. We discussed this with President Thaci, Prime Minister Haradinaj, and Prime Minister Veselin. But even with a group of civil society representatives in an open discussion of”, Mogher writes, broadcasts the news.net.

She also mentioned the meeting of Balkan leaders in Sofia, Bulgaria, in her writing.

“Biseda continued the following day in Sofia, Bulgaria, with six Balkan partners. In the coming months they had a unique opportunity to end the divisions in Europe, and to unite on our continent”, writes Federica Moghrini.

Unlike the visit European leaders made to Kosovo, the importance of ratification of the demarcation for visa liberalisation was stressed.
